MEMO — Currency hedging decision

To: Board of Ostrand Holdings

We will hedge 70% of projected Kellandic krona exposure for the next four quarters via forward contracts. Rationale: krona volatility doubled since spring; unhedged exposure cost us 1.2% of margin last year. Treasury executes next week. No change to reporting currency. Cost of the programme is within the approved treasury envelope. The underlying commercial reasoning follows below.

confidential, fahof-kajog: Headcount on the Ulawyn team goes from 7 to 120 by the end of July. Gross margin on Ulawyn came in at 5 percent against a plan of 10 percent.

INTERNAL MEMO — Finance Team Only

Re: Term Sheet from Caldrey Systems

Caldrey's revised term sheet arrived Tuesday. Key points: a three-year supply commitment, volume rebates tiered at 8% and 12%, and an exclusivity clause covering the Velmora product line. Lena Harwick has flagged the exclusivity language as potentially restrictive given our pipeline with other partners. Please model cash impact under both tiers before Friday's review. Our position going into negotiations is noted below.

board note of kahag-baguf: The finance team signed off on a budget of $419.2 million for Project Gorvan.

Quick heads-up on Pinwheel UI versioning: we cut a minor release every sprint, and anything touching component props needs a changeset file in the PR. No changeset, no merge — the bot will nag you. Majors are rare and go through the design council first. The full policy, with examples of what counts as breaking, lives on the internal page below.

wiki page, bahip-yahip: https://grafana.qirvanlabs.corp/browse/display/projects/cc3a1b9dbfc9

Minutes — Management Meeting, Gross-Margin Review

Attendees: heads of department, chaired by M. Varenholt.

Q2 gross margin at Kestrelline Foods slipped to 31.4%, driven by packaging costs and discounting in the Toravik region. Procurement will renegotiate film supply; sales to tighten promo approvals. A revised margin bridge is due next Friday. The following plan is shared in confidence.

confidential, kahog-bawif: The northern region missed its Pramir quota by 20.0 percent last quarter. Casaxek Freight plans to lower the Fraion list price by 41.5 percent in December. The finance team signed off on a budget of $236.4 million for Project Druius. The renewal with Fenysix Partners closes at $91.3 million a year, 2.1 percent below the last contract.